Class: TokyoApi::Actionkit
- Inherits:
-
Base
- Object
- Vertebrae::Model
- Base
- TokyoApi::Actionkit
show all
- Defined in:
- lib/tokyo_api/actionkit.rb
Instance Method Summary
collapse
Methods inherited from Base
#normalized_base_path, #required_fields_param, #url_escape
Instance Method Details
#base_path ⇒ Object
5
6
7
|
# File 'lib/tokyo_api/actionkit.rb', line 5
def base_path
'actionkit'
end
|
#full_user(id) ⇒ Object
9
10
11
|
# File 'lib/tokyo_api/actionkit.rb', line 9
def full_user(id)
client.get_request("#{normalized_base_path}full_user/#{url_escape(id)}").body
end
|
#user_path(id, required_fields: nil) ⇒ Object
13
14
15
16
17
|
# File 'lib/tokyo_api/actionkit.rb', line 13
def user_path(id, required_fields: nil)
path = String.new("/#{normalized_base_path}user/#{url_escape(id)}")
path << "?#{required_fields_param(required_fields)}" unless required_fields.nil?
path
end
|